Analysis of Power consumption behavior based on the seasonal daily pattern of buildings in district heating domain

Abstract: The power consumption analysis in district heating system is quite interesting research area. The findings of such analysis could provide assistance to energy distributors for power consumption optimization and prediction. In this study, we provide an analysis of clustering process by two different methods including Intensity based and Shape-Intensity based clustering. Shape-Intensity clustering provides the information from two different views, one is power intensity consumed and Secondly, the way by which the power is consumed by the customer through out the day. The data set used for the experimentation of this work belongs to Helsinborg, Sweden. Moreover, the analysis is carried out on different categories of customers such as Tillverkande industri, Flerfamiljshus, Offentlig förvaltning, Skola, Sjukvård, Sociala tjänster etc. The work includes analysis for two seasons: winter and summer for each customer. The study basically provides the descriptive analysis by using visualization tools by which we try to draw the merits and demerits of both type of methods. We also try to understand the effect of outdoor temperature on power consumption, which was the only additional parameter provided for this data set. The proposed method of Shape-Intensity clustering provide some merits over Intensity based clustering which could provide assistance for the task of prediction in District Heating Systems.
